Add 6/30 and 45/27
1st number: 6/30, 2nd number: 1 18/27
6/30 + 45/27 is 28/15.
Steps for adding fractions
- Find the least common denominator or LCM of the two denominators:
LCM of 30 and 27 is 270
Next, find the equivalent fraction of both fractional numbers with denominator 270 - For the 1st fraction, since 30 × 9 = 270,
6/30 = 6 × 9/30 × 9 = 54/270 - Likewise, for the 2nd fraction, since 27 × 10 = 270,
45/27 = 45 × 10/27 × 10 = 450/270 - Add the two like fractions:
54/270 + 450/270 = 54 + 450/270 = 504/270 - 504/270 simplified gives 28/15
- So, 6/30 + 45/27 = 28/15
